What Factors Can Affect The Shelf Life Of Perishable Food In The Refrigerator?

Key Factors Influencing Shelf Life of Perishable Foods
Several vital variables impact how long perishable food items remain fresh in the refrigerator. These factors include temperature stability, humidity levels, and packaging quality. Maintaining a consistent and appropriate refrigerator temperature is essential; it should ideally be set at or below 40°F (4°C). Moreover, managing moisture levels is important, as excess humidity can lead to spoilage and mold development.
- Temperature: Keeping your refrigerator at or below 40°F (4°C) significantly slows down bacterial growth.
- Humidity: Elevated humidity levels can encourage spoilage by providing an ideal environment for bacteria and mold.
- Air Exposure: Using proper packaging reduces air exposure, which helps prevent oxidation and prolongs food quality and freshness.
- Food Type: Different perishable foods naturally possess varying shelf lives; for instance, berries tend to spoil more quickly than root vegetables.
Effective Storage Methods Impact Shelf Life
The way you store food plays a significant role in prolonging its shelf life. Effective food storage techniques include keeping raw meats separate from ready-to-eat meals, utilizing airtight containers, and ensuring that the refrigerator is not overcrowded for optimal air circulation, which is essential for maintaining the correct temperature throughout the appliance.
- Use Airtight Containers: These containers help prevent exposure to air, which can accelerate spoilage processes.
- Separate Raw and Cooked Foods: By keeping these categories apart, you can avoid cross-contamination and maintain the quality of cooked items.
- Check Expiration Dates: Being attentive to sell-by and use-by dates allows you to consume food at its peak quality.
- Organize the Refrigerator: Systematically arranging similar items and avoiding overcrowding can aid in better air circulation and overall freshness.
